Linear Discontinuity Sharpening for Highly Resolved and Robust Magnetohydrodynamics Simulations

open access: yesInternational Journal for Numerical Methods in Fluids, EarlyView.
This study applies a reconstruction scheme, “hybrid MUSCL–THINC” for finite volume methods developed by Chiu et al., to magnetohydrodynamics (MHD) simulations. Furthermore, the robustness is improved by a modification that deactivates an artificial compression by THINC depending on the non‐linearity of MHD discontinuities.

Van der Waals heterojunctions with negative differential transconductance for broadband photodetection, multi‐valued logic, and artificial neuron

open access: yesInfoMat, EarlyView.
This work explores a combination of two ultra‐thin materials, indium selenide (InSe) and black phosphorus (BP), to create a highly efficient electronic device. This device exhibits negative differential transconductance (NDT), which is useful for developing low‐power, high‐speed logic circuits and neuromorphic (brain‐inspired) computing.
